About Me

Dan was born and raised in San Francisco, and was introduced to film by his mother, experimental filmmaker Barbara Klutinis. He was subsequently trained by a group of fierce lesbian filmmakers to load 16mm film into a Bolex and operate an optical printer.

 

He attended School of the Arts (SOTA) high school in San Francisco where he successfully studied film, but not math or chemistry, which would haunt his ambitions of ever going to med school.

 

He then attended the Evergreen State College in Olympia, WA, with a "major" in Documentary Film and Journalism.

 

After moving to New York City for a few years, he made his way back to theBay Area, and studied at the UC Berkeley Graduate School of Journalism.  Since then he's made a name for himself as a creative and technical lead on many notable projects, including his own film "Wildland," which won several Best Documentary short awards in 2016.
